About
Berber

A nod to the warm hospitality of the aboriginal Berbers of North Africa — also known as the free and noble people — our restaurant goes beyond satisfying your hunger. Settle in for a North African dinner like no other, indoors in our spacious dining area or outdoors in our olive tree parklet. We combine our love of showmanship, community, and revisited Moroccan & Mediterranean cuisine to create an extraordinary dining experience to remember. Sample our craft-cocktail program enhanced with Moroccan spices, or appreciate our modern interior featuring authentic Berber artifacts, you'll experience an exclusive haven of North Africa in the heart of San Francisco.
